Nestlé Buitoni’s Fraîch’Up Pizza linked to at least 75 with E. coli in France

Bill Marler

“If you have a Fraîch’Up pizza in your freezer, do not eat it and throw it away”. The French Directorate General of Health indicated on Wednesday that the link was confirmed between the resurgence of contamination with E. coli bacteria and Nestlé Buitoni’s “Fraîch’up” frozen pizzas, likely the dough. To date in France, 41 children have developed hemolytic uremic syndrome (HUS), which causes kidney failure, since February. 34 additional cases are being evaluated.

FDA: Abbott Infant Formula: Did not have controls in place to prevent Cronobacter contamination

Bill Marler

The result – 4 sick with 2 dead. Why is Cronobacter NOT reportable – except in Minnesota? According to the CDC , Cronobacter infections are rare, but they can be deadly in newborns. Infections in infants usually occur in the first days or weeks of life. Kosher vs. Kosher-Style Diets

Morrison Living

Kosher diets stem from the Jewish religion and follow the traditional Jewish law. These laws are found within the Torah, a sacred book of text in the Jewish religion. They provide an outline of which foods are allowed or not, as well as how foods must be produced, processed, and prepared prior to consumption. However, with many changes in society, some senior living communities are transitioning to more of a “Kosher-style” diet.

What Parents need to know about Cronobacter sakazakii and infant formula today

Bill Marler

ALERT: Cronobacter Illnesses Linked to Powdered Infant Formula. Recalled Infant Formula: On February 28, 2022, Abbott Nutrition recalled Similac PM 60/40 powdered formula (Lot #?27032K80 (can) / Lot # 27032K800 (case). The Similac PM 60/40 recall is in addition to other lots of Similac, Alimentum, and EleCare powdered formula that were recalled on February 17, 2022 for possible Cronobacter contamination.
